Live Streaming Pay-Per-View is a business strategy in which live events, pre-recorded movies, and television series are sold in exchange for one-time or monthly payments. Pay-per-view streaming enables to share content without having to rely on advertisements interrupting the content for revenue. The main components of the live-streaming pay-per-view market are solutions, services. Live streaming solutions are frequently used to broadcast events such as concerts, webinars, conferences, sporting events, and corporate events. These are used in various applications such as schools, corporates, individual teachers, coaching institutes, and others, used in various verticals such as sports, media and entertainment, education, others.

The live streaming pay-per-view market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$1.88 billion in 2025 to $2.21 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 18.1%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to rising internet penetration, increased smartphone adoption, demand for live sports content, growth of digital media platforms, expansion of broadband infrastructure.What Is The Live Streaming Pay-Per-View Market Growth Forecast?
The live streaming pay-per-view market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$4.2 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 17.4%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to growing demand for exclusive content, adoption of AR/VR streaming experiences, integration with social media platforms, rise of cloud-based streaming services, increasing demand in emerging markets. Major companies operating in the live-streaming pay-per-view market are focused on developing innovative solutions, such as video-streaming subscription services, to gain a competitive edge in the market. A video streaming subscription service is an online service that allows users to watch a library of video content, such as movies, TV shows, and documentaries, for a monthly fee. For instance, in October 2023, Veeps Inc., a US-based streaming service provider, launched All Access. This new service provides fans with unlimited access to Veeps' live shows, on-demand content, and special artist exclusives. Veeps All Access offers a comprehensive library of exclusive live concerts, original music-related content, music films, and more for $11.99 a month or an annual fee of $120. In addition to live concerts and on-demand content, Veeps All Access also provides fans with access to exclusive artist exclusives, such as behind-the-scenes footage, interviews, and special events.What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Live Streaming Pay-Per-View Market?
In January 2023, JW Player, a New York-based company that develops video player software, acquired InPlayer for an undisclosed amount. The acquisition expands JW Player's end-to-end video platform capabilities by making it easier for broadcasters and other video-driven businesses to monetize their subscription-based businesses and by providing rich audience insights. InPlayer Limited is a UK-based company operating in the live streaming pay-per-view market.Regional Outlook
